Transaction 649996b1b4f8f039a2c70ce7d19d12e1ac23e7307f2b99db7f07c4a5fa8d2993

1 Input
2 Outputs
  • 649996b1b4f8f039a2c70ce7d19d12e1ac23e7307f2b99db7f07c4a5fa8d2993:0
  • value  20620476
    address  3MMbnLMTq4V2hTJdSAQQ1AdnCAheab3iN4
  • 649996b1b4f8f039a2c70ce7d19d12e1ac23e7307f2b99db7f07c4a5fa8d2993:1
  • value  1730600
    address  3P9WpuuYXbx6mAoavbg2L44kmoF9fBxv9D